diff options
author | nia <nia@pkgsrc.org> | 2020-10-30 15:22:23 +0000 |
---|---|---|
committer | nia <nia@pkgsrc.org> | 2020-10-30 15:22:23 +0000 |
commit | fe522c7b27debc8804e416990bee4693d65c257a (patch) | |
tree | 32e60b84b97b07981969ea0ae2802b850933ef3a /audio | |
parent | dd3c0d7af7b9b496f0f56363285a2fe3962cfb4e (diff) | |
download | pkgsrc-fe522c7b27debc8804e416990bee4693d65c257a.tar.gz |
audio: Add libdssialsacompat from wip
Supplies DSSI with the necessary subset of ALSA on systems without ALSA.
Based on work by Johann Franz a very long time ago.
Diffstat (limited to 'audio')
-rw-r--r-- | audio/Makefile | 3 | ||||
-rw-r--r-- | audio/libdssialsacompat/DESCR | 1 | ||||
-rw-r--r-- | audio/libdssialsacompat/Makefile | 19 | ||||
-rw-r--r-- | audio/libdssialsacompat/PLIST | 9 | ||||
-rw-r--r-- | audio/libdssialsacompat/buildlink3.mk | 13 | ||||
-rw-r--r-- | audio/libdssialsacompat/distinfo | 6 |
6 files changed, 50 insertions, 1 deletions
diff --git a/audio/Makefile b/audio/Makefile index 903b5ac5154..9b4962460eb 100644 --- a/audio/Makefile +++ b/audio/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.611 2020/10/11 13:41:19 pin Exp $ +# $NetBSD: Makefile,v 1.612 2020/10/30 15:22:23 nia Exp $ # COMMENT= Audio tools @@ -226,6 +226,7 @@ SUBDIR+= libcddb SUBDIR+= libcuefile SUBDIR+= libdca SUBDIR+= libdiscid +SUBDIR+= libdssialsacompat SUBDIR+= libebur128 SUBDIR+= libfishsound SUBDIR+= libgpod diff --git a/audio/libdssialsacompat/DESCR b/audio/libdssialsacompat/DESCR new file mode 100644 index 00000000000..601ac37ce24 --- /dev/null +++ b/audio/libdssialsacompat/DESCR @@ -0,0 +1 @@ +Supplies DSSI with the necessary subset of ALSA on systems without ALSA. diff --git a/audio/libdssialsacompat/Makefile b/audio/libdssialsacompat/Makefile new file mode 100644 index 00000000000..d034b9cee51 --- /dev/null +++ b/audio/libdssialsacompat/Makefile @@ -0,0 +1,19 @@ +# $NetBSD: Makefile,v 1.1 2020/10/30 15:22:23 nia Exp $ + +DISTNAME= libdssialsacompat-1.0.8a +CATEGORIES= audio +MASTER_SITES= http://smbolton.com/linux/ + +MAINTAINER= pkgsrc-users@NetBSD.org +HOMEPAGE= http://smbolton.com/linux.html +COMMENT= Alsa compatibility library to build DSSI +LICENSE= gnu-lgpl-v2.1 + +GNU_CONFIGURE= yes +USE_LIBTOOL= yes +USE_TOOLS+= pkg-config + +INSTALLATION_DIRS= include/dssi/alsa/sound +PKGCONFIG_OVERRIDE+= libdssialsacompat.pc.in + +.include "../../mk/bsd.pkg.mk" diff --git a/audio/libdssialsacompat/PLIST b/audio/libdssialsacompat/PLIST new file mode 100644 index 00000000000..3f090b4c5c3 --- /dev/null +++ b/audio/libdssialsacompat/PLIST @@ -0,0 +1,9 @@ +@comment $NetBSD: PLIST,v 1.1 2020/10/30 15:22:23 nia Exp $ +include/dssi/alsa/asoundef.h +include/dssi/alsa/asoundlib.h +include/dssi/alsa/seq.h +include/dssi/alsa/seq_event.h +include/dssi/alsa/seq_midi_event.h +include/dssi/alsa/sound/asequencer.h +lib/libdssialsacompat.la +lib/pkgconfig/libdssialsacompat.pc diff --git a/audio/libdssialsacompat/buildlink3.mk b/audio/libdssialsacompat/buildlink3.mk new file mode 100644 index 00000000000..6f0293b414b --- /dev/null +++ b/audio/libdssialsacompat/buildlink3.mk @@ -0,0 +1,13 @@ +# $NetBSD: buildlink3.mk,v 1.1 2020/10/30 15:22:23 nia Exp $ + +BUILDLINK_TREE+= libdssialsacompat + +.if !defined(LIBDSSIALSACOMPAT_BUILDLINK3_MK) +LIBDSSIALSACOMPAT_BUILDLINK3_MK:= + +BUILDLINK_API_DEPENDS.libdssialsacompat+= libdssialsacompat>=1.0.8a +BUILDLINK_PKGSRCDIR.libdssialsacompat?= ../../audio/libdssialsacompat +BUILDLINK_INCDIRS.libdssialsacompat?= include/dssi +.endif # LIBDSSIALSACOMPAT_BUILDLINK3_MK + +BUILDLINK_TREE+= -libdssialsacompat diff --git a/audio/libdssialsacompat/distinfo b/audio/libdssialsacompat/distinfo new file mode 100644 index 00000000000..7e5ec2ade7c --- /dev/null +++ b/audio/libdssialsacompat/distinfo @@ -0,0 +1,6 @@ +$NetBSD: distinfo,v 1.1 2020/10/30 15:22:23 nia Exp $ + +SHA1 (libdssialsacompat-1.0.8a.tar.gz) = 75da1c82c8c7273da9135ea8be7b52c9865d7d82 +RMD160 (libdssialsacompat-1.0.8a.tar.gz) = f3ec6d3131dff0999bd3f1ed24a902f41aececbf +SHA512 (libdssialsacompat-1.0.8a.tar.gz) = c059a7e97acdb3808dee9818115c8786e9d8c7a8bba828e5425ecd8cff688d6dfb7a13db9393d632e0e4edfe6c0dd2a84fda114a3e154cb21af85f261e3058d4 +Size (libdssialsacompat-1.0.8a.tar.gz) = 293394 bytes |